What Is the Mt Time Zone
The Mt Time Zone is a commonly used abbreviation for the Mountain Time Zone. It represents a specific time zone used in parts of North America, particularly in regions close to the Rocky Mountains.

Where the Mt Time Zone Is Used
The Mt Time Zone is used in specific regions of North America. It does not apply to entire countries uniformly, which is why global users must pay close attention to location details.
Major Cities Using Mt Time Zone
Well known cities that follow Mt Time include:
- Denver
- Phoenix
- Salt Lake City
- Albuquerque
- Colorado Springs
- Tucson
- Calgary
- Edmonton
If you are working with people or businesses in these cities, you are interacting with the Mt Time Zone.

Does the Mt Time Zone Observe Daylight Saving Time
Most regions using Mt Time Zone do observe daylight saving time. However, a few areas remain on standard time throughout the year.
For global users, this means:
- Never assume all Mt Time areas behave the same
- Always check the specific city
- Confirm the date and season
This habit prevents missed meetings and scheduling errors.
Mt Time Zone Compared to GMT
Greenwich Mean Time is the global reference point for timekeeping.
Mt Time is behind GMT. The exact difference depends on whether daylight saving time is active.
Because of this seasonal shift, the time difference between Mt Time and many global regions changes twice each year.
Mt Time Zone Compared to Other US Time Zones
Understanding how Mt Time fits within North America helps global coordination.
General positioning:
- Mt Time is ahead of Pacific Time
- Mt Time is behind Central Time
- Mt Time is behind Eastern Time
This middle position makes it an important reference point for national and international scheduling.
